The manifestation/obtaining of nothingness is closely associated with the contemplation of emptiness, and with human attempts to identify and … WebMar 6, 2013 · Emptiness is not complete nothingness; it doesn't mean that nothing exists at all. ... In his book on the Heart Sutra the Dalai Lama calls emptiness "the true nature of things and events," but in the same passage he warns us "to avoid the misapprehension that emptiness is an absolute reality or an independent truth." In other words, emptiness ...

Sartre introduces Being and Nothingness , his single greatest articulation of his existentialist philosophy, as “an essay in phenomenological ontology.”. Essentially, it is a study of the consciousness of being. Emptiness is the ground of everything. “Thanks to emptiness, everything is possible.”. That is a declaration made by Nagarjuna, a Buddhist philosopher of the second century. side effects of high dose melatonin
